Panasonic to sell SE Asia chip-assembly plants: sources

17
Jan
2014

Panasonic Corp plans to sell three chip-assembly plants in Southeast Asia to Singapores United Test and Assembly Center Ltd, sources familiar with the matter said on Friday, as part of Panasonics global reorganization. Panasonic aims to conclude a deal by early February, but final details including price have yet to be agreed. The company is also considering what to do with two other chip assembly plants in Shanghai and Suzhou, China, the sources added, saying Panasonic may sell or could close those plants. A Panasonic spokesman said only that the company was considering various options and that nothing had been decided.
